Kapelle-Op-Den-Bos, located within the Halle-Vilvoorde region, offers a unique blend of suburban charm and accessibility, making it an appealing location for homebuyers looking for spacious houses. The municipality spans 15.4 square kilometers and is home to just over 9,400 residents. These inhabitants predominantly own their homes, with a homeownership rate of 75%, a testament to the area's stable and settled community. The average house here boasts 6.2 rooms, slightly above the Belgian national average, indicative of generously sized living spaces that suit families seeking comfort and room to grow. The houses typically span from open-type residences such as farms and castles to semi-closed and closed types, representing a diverse architectural landscape rooted in both tradition and practicality. With most buildings dating from around 1963, many homes combine vintage character with potential for modernization.
When it comes to pricing, the real estate market in Kapelle-Op-Den-Bos is varied yet relatively affordable for the region. The average price for houses on sale stands at around €447,000, with listings ranging between €355,000 and €689,000. This pricing reflects the location's balance of community amenities and connectivity, including proximity to major highways like the A12 and A1/E19, offering swift routes to Brussels and Antwerp. The local economy is vibrant with numerous companies, especially in consultancy and service sectors such as business management, computer consultancy, and beauty treatments, supporting a diverse professional population.
Families will find Kapelle-Op-Den-Bos appealing due to its well-rounded amenities. The municipality provides several educational facilities spanning nurseries, nursery schools, primary schools, and secondary education options. Public transportation is also well-serviced by multiple bus lines connecting Kapelle-Op-Den-Bos to nearby urban centers and train stations, enhancing mobility for residents who commute or enjoy exploring surrounding regions. For daily needs, residents benefit from supermarkets like OKay and Carrefour within easy reach. Overall, homes for sale in this locality cater to those seeking a harmonious blend of space, community, and connectivity without compromising on convenience.
